What it does
What
Religious ActivitiesWho
The General Public/mankindHow
Makes Grants To OrganisationsProvides Buildings/facilities/open SpaceProvides ServicesCharitable objects
The principal purpose of the Church is the advancement of the Christian faith according to the principles of the Baptist denomination. The Church may also advance education and carry out other charitable purposes in the United Kingdom and/or other parts of the world.
Governing document: CONSTITUTION ADOPTED 19 JANUARY 2009 as amended on 17 Feb 2022
